In English, a sentence that can be stored independently is called a cong elimination as a main sentence, and a sentence that is only used as a component of the sentence and cannot exist independently is called a subordinate clause. The clause is guided by a related word and a subordinate conjunction, and the structure of the clause is a related word subordinate conjunction + subject + predicate + other components. The main clause is the subject + predicate + other components, so, whether the clause is in front or after, the connecting word is always with the clause.

    1.Emphasis on the structure of declarative sentences

    it is was + the emphasized part (usually the subject, object, or adverbial) + that who (when the subject is emphasized and the subject refers to the person) + the other part.

    Example: it was yesterday that he met li ping

    2.Emphasis on the structure of a general interrogative sentence

    Same as above, just put is was in front of it.

    Example: was it yesterday that he met li ping?

    3.Emphasis on the structure of special interrogative sentences

    The emphasized part (usually an interrogative pronoun or interrogative adverb) + is was + it + that who + other parts?

    Example: when and where was it that you were born?
